The way to Assess the Enterprise Worth of AI Initiatives


Integrating synthetic intelligence (AI) into all areas of enterprise is essential to an organization’s capacity to achieve—or keep—a aggressive edge. Organizations report elevated income and decreased prices within the enterprise capabilities the place they’ve carried out AI, in accordance with 2023 McKinsey & Firm analysis. And two-thirds of firm representatives surveyed anticipate to do extra AI integration within the subsequent few years.

AI can remodel operations, streamline processes, improve decision-making, and drive innovation. Nevertheless, the success of AI initiatives hinges on a company’s capacity to pick the fitting tasks—ones that align with their strategic targets and might ship tangible worth.

In my years as a administration marketing consultant at Bain & Firm, I witnessed a big variety of companies launch AI tasks that both didn’t be accomplished, didn’t be deployed to manufacturing, or didn’t ship the anticipated outcomes. And now, as Toptal’s Synthetic Intelligence and Information Analytics Apply Lead, I hear from enterprise and startup shoppers who say that even when a previous AI undertaking succeeded, it usually took far longer to finish than they’d initially imagined.

In my expertise, there may be usually a disconnect between inside information science groups and the remainder of the enterprise, which might result in imprudent investments in AI. I recall one giant insurance coverage consumer telling me about an expertise he’d had earlier than coming to Toptal: The corporate was fascinated with leveraging AI to optimize their name middle operations. And their in-house information scientists, excited by the potential value financial savings of predictive staffing, constructed a particularly correct mannequin to forecast the variety of calls by name kind.

However the enterprise was finally unable to behave on the knowledge. The forecast information was too granular and the forecast window too quick for managers to enact practical staffing adjustments to the decision middle. After the information workforce adjusted for sensible enterprise necessities (resembling requiring sufficient time to have schedules launched and reviewed by their employees; allotting sufficient time to recruit, rent, and practice reps; and accounting for a scarcity of flexibility in steady hours staffed), there was restricted worth obtainable to optimize the decision middle’s operations.

The excessive failure price and longer-than-expected timelines of many AI initiatives underscore the necessity for organizations to undertake a extra strategic and systematic strategy to evaluating these alternatives. By conducting thorough assessments and due diligence earlier than embarking on an AI undertaking, organizations can improve the chance of success and maximize their return on funding (ROI). The framework my workforce makes use of to guage AI alternatives addresses these points straight, providing leaders a practical technique for classifying and prioritizing AI tasks. Our evaluation evaluates initiatives primarily based on two foremost elements: the worth they ship and the convenience of implementation.

Key criteria to evaluate when assessing AI initiatives include financial impact, strategic alignment, the availability of quality data, and overall project complexity.

Assessing the Potential Worth of AI Initiatives

Figuring out the worth related to a possible AI undertaking includes aligning an organization’s AI initiatives and strategic targets, estimating monetary influence, and understanding the chance value of not embracing AI within the given use case. Worth should be assessed upfront, previous to kicking off an AI initiative, to keep away from probably losing cash on an pointless undertaking just because it appears cool or stylish. For instance, with the rise of generative AI (Gen AI) instruments and chatbots, I witnessed many corporations leap into constructing their very own variations—after which battle to exhibit worth and drive adoption. Then again, corporations I’ve seen succeed with constructing Gen AI instruments took a scientific strategy and first recognized areas of their enterprise the place Gen AI may scale back prices and improve productiveness.

Information scientists will at all times be desperate to discover and construct with cutting-edge applied sciences, however they want teaching from enterprise leaders on precisely which issues have to be solved. The perfect place to start out is with the financials.

What Is the Monetary Impression?

Estimating the monetary implications of AI tasks is important for evaluating their potential worth and figuring out the ROI. To do that, organizations can use varied strategies, together with cost-benefit evaluation, ROI calculations, and situation modeling. It’s essential to strike a steadiness between short-term beneficial properties (resembling value financial savings and effectivity enhancements) and long-term potential (resembling income progress and market growth). For instance, with Gen AI, many companies concentrate on near-term value financial savings by growing automation. That ROI is simple to calculate, however considering by the financials related to the event of a brand new AI-powered product, whereas extra complicated, is vital.

Does the Mission Align With Organizational Technique and Objectives?

AI tasks aligned with strategic targets provide alternatives for true value discount, innovation acceleration, and ROI enhancement, reworking enterprise operations and positioning organizations for sustained progress and success in a quickly evolving market. Not too long ago, my workforce labored with an AI govt at a chemical producer the place the CEO had mandated margin enhancements. We narrowed our focus to determine AI tasks in pricing and provide chain that may considerably influence the margins on offers—from discovering areas the place merchandise had been priced too low to decreasing inefficiencies within the provide chain. Specializing in the strategic enterprise targets allowed the chief to get buy-in and price range to implement a number of AI initiatives, even whereas different enterprise items within the group confronted cuts.

What Are the Alternative Prices?

Organizations that fail to embrace AI threat falling behind rivals who leverage AI applied sciences to drive effectivity, productiveness, new merchandise, and elevated buyer satisfaction. When evaluating a selected AI undertaking, it’s best to ask, “What would the influence be if our closest rivals had been profitable in doing this? Would they take market share? Would they be capable to serve at a decrease value? Would they supply a extra fascinating providing?” This analysis is extra essential than ever as Gen AI has opened the door for much less AI-savvy corporations to start out creating highly effective AI options rapidly.

How Tough Will the AI Mission Be to Implement?

Ease of implementation is vital when evaluating whether or not a selected AI initiative is price pursuing to your group. The harder a undertaking is to execute, the extra prolonged and costly it will likely be by way of time, assets, govt goodwill, and cash. To judge issue, contemplate the provision of off-the-shelf instruments, information availability and high quality, know-how feasibility, undertaking complexity, and stakeholder involvement.

Off-the-Shelf Instruments

Leveraging pre-built AI platforms and applied sciences can significantly expedite the implementation course of, scale back growth time, and decrease prices related to customized growth. The choice to make use of an off-the-shelf basis mannequin like OpenAI’s GPT-4 versus constructing a proprietary giant language mannequin is pretty easy for many companies; the huge quantities of information required to construct a machine studying (ML) mannequin of that sort are prohibitive, and the present instruments are excellent. Nevertheless, the selection between shopping for or constructing an AI software to, say, routinely classify bills could also be tougher.

Organizations ought to assess the suitability of off-the-shelf instruments primarily based on a purchase versus construct evaluation. The important thing query to contemplate is whether or not the issue your organization is fixing is core to your aggressive benefit. Whether it is, you’ll most certainly need to construct to make sure you are first-in-class in your area. If it’s not, and there are inexpensive instruments that suit your wants, then “purchase” might be the most suitable choice.

Information Availability and High quality

Sufficient entry to related and high-quality information is important for coaching AI fashions, validating outcomes, and deriving significant insights. With out high quality information, a lot of the undertaking’s assets and energy will probably be spent getting ready and cleansing information, resulting in decrease undertaking success charges.

Information readiness ought to be evaluated on the power to offer an satisfactory sign to the issue at hand—and the power to function precisely in a manufacturing atmosphere. Typically information scientists will clear information and construct an ML mannequin that may precisely predict a key end result in a testing atmosphere. Nevertheless, as soon as deployed to energetic utilization in a manufacturing atmosphere, ML engineers could uncover points resembling information coming in several intervals, information not being obtainable as rapidly as it’s wanted, or information that’s lacking fully.

Word that even when all the information you need or want isn’t instantly obtainable, that doesn’t imply a undertaking ought to be scrapped. Typically, cleansing a single supply of information can unlock a number of completely different AI alternatives. For instance, I used to be advising a shopper product model on constructing a buyer information platform (CDP), however the consumer was struggling to get the required funding. By figuring out the a number of high-value AI alternatives that may turn into obtainable as soon as there was a central and trusted buyer information supply (together with customized advertising, promotion optimizations, cross-selling, and extra), we had been capable of get the undertaking price range authorised and fast-tracked.

Technological Feasibility and Mission Complexity

Assessing the technological feasibility of an AI undertaking includes understanding the technical necessities, limitations, and infrastructure wanted to help it. Organizations ought to consider elements resembling computational assets, information storage capabilities, software program compatibility, and safety concerns to make sure that AI initiatives will be carried out successfully and sustainably.

Complexity will be evaluated in a number of methods, from the sorts of AI fashions required to the organizational and enterprise dimensions wanted to seize worth. The extra complicated an AI initiative is, the decrease the chance of success. Not solely do extra complicated tasks require extra assets, however additionally they ship zero worth if your online business is unable to alter or adapt to new processes, no matter how wonderful or groundbreaking the know-how is.

My common rule is to start out easy, if attainable. In my expertise, if easy information evaluation or conventional ML approaches, like regression, are unable to search out important alerts from the information, the chance of a extra complicated know-how like deep studying with the ability to present correct and significant outcomes can also be diminished. One exception to that is when a process includes pc imaginative and prescient or pure language processing (NLP), as deep studying is required to seize the nuanced relationship of language and imaginative and prescient. And in these circumstances, your groups ought to begin with an off-the-shelf mannequin, resembling OpenCV for imaginative and prescient or BERT for NLP.

Stakeholder Involvement

The flexibility to interact key stakeholders and develop organizational buy-in is essential to easy AI implementation.. Many of the worth related to an AI undertaking will come from organizational and course of adjustments round AI modeling. For instance, if information scientists can efficiently create an correct pricing mannequin, enterprise leaders should be capable to take motion primarily based on the mannequin. They might want to make sure the enterprise can operationalize dynamic pricing, determine threat from model-based pricing, and practice gross sales reps and managers to make use of the mannequin of their negotiations. Organizational change will be tough, and having supportive stakeholders makes it extra seemingly that your initiative will totally seize worth.

Toptal’s Framework for Evaluating AI Alternatives

After contemplating every of the above elements, the following step is to categorize AI initiatives into quadrants primarily based on the potential worth and ease of implementation. This train helps organizations prioritize tasks that supply the very best ROI and have the very best chance of being profitable and delivered on time. The 4 quadrants are:

  • Low worth: Straightforward tasks that don’t have a considerable enterprise upside.
  • Straightforward worth: Initiatives that may be rapidly carried out and ship quick worth to the enterprise.
  • Cash pits: Lengthy, difficult tasks that don’t justify the funding.
  • Moonshots: Initiatives which have the potential to ship substantial worth to the enterprise, however may even require a extra substantial funding.
The Toptal framework for assessing AI initiatives is broken into four quadrants: low value, easy value, money pits, and moonshots.

There are each quantitative and qualitative approaches to utilizing this framework. When working with shoppers, I conduct surveys of enterprise leaders, product managers, and information scientists to rank and quantify alternatives throughout completely different dimensions. If I’m taking a extra qualitative strategy, I’ll lead workshops to rapidly determine potential tasks and ask the individuals within the room to make use of visible collaboration instruments like Miro to position tasks the place they suppose they belong. If there are massive gaps on worth or feasibility, we’ll have an open dialogue about why.

Transferring Ahead With Your Excessive-value AI Initiatives

Whereas it’s straightforward to prioritize “straightforward worth” tasks, I argue that placing all of your focus in that quadrant could also be shortsighted. Along with pursuing one or two of these initiatives, you must also look into your moonshots to know what it’s that makes these tasks tougher. In my expertise, most of the time, information is the largest roadblock. That’s when it’s a must to ask your self: When you can enhance one or two information sources, will it unlock important, long-lasting worth—like a sturdy CDP did for our shopper product consumer?
